Icould list out my qualms with House of the Dragon as long as the Targaryen family tree . There’s just far too many Aegons, hundreds of plots to follow, and nowhere near the number of exciting twists and turns as the original Game of Thrones . So, it looks like HBO went back to the drawing board and scoured George R. R. Martin’s writings for another tale to dig up, titled A Knight of the Seven Kingdoms .

In the first trailer released to audiences at New York Comic-Con, the second prequel looks to try and solve the level of investment required to watch one of these fantasy epics on the small screen.
